Skip to main content
Module

x/valibot/mod.ts>unwrap

The modular and type safe schema library for validating structural data 🤖
Extremely Popular
Go to Latest
function unwrap
import { unwrap } from "https://deno.land/x/valibot@v0.13.1/mod.ts";

Unwraps the wrapped schema.

Type Parameters

TSchema extends
| OptionalSchema<any>
| OptionalSchemaAsync<any>
| NullableSchema<any>
| NullableSchemaAsync<any>
| NullishSchema<any>
| NullishSchemaAsync<any>
| NonOptionalSchema<any>
| NonOptionalSchemaAsync<any>
| NonNullableSchema<any>
| NonNullableSchemaAsync<any>
| NonNullishSchema<any>
| NonNullishSchemaAsync<any>

Parameters

schema: TSchema

The schema to be unwrapped.

Returns

TSchema["wrapped"]

The unwrapped schema.